Robotics, Machinery and Engineering Technology for Precision Agriculture
Author: Mark Shamtsyan
Publisher: Springer Nature
ISBN: 9811638446
Category : Technology & Engineering
Languages : en
Pages : 670
Book Description
This book is a collection of papers presented at XIV International Scientific Conference “INTERAGROMASH 2021”, held at Don State Technical University, Rostov-on-Don, Russia, during 24–26 February 2021. The research results presented in this book cover applications of unmanned aerial systems, satellite-based applications for precision agriculture, proximal and remote sensing of soil and crop, spatial analysis, variable-rate technology, embedded sensing systems, drainage optimization and variable rate irrigation, wireless sensor networks, Internet of things, robotics, guidance and automation, software and mobile apps for precision agriculture, decision support for precision agriculture and data mining for precision agriculture.

Cam Design Handbook
Author: Harold A. Rothbart
Publisher: McGraw-Hill Professional Publishing
ISBN:
Category : Computers
Languages : en
Pages : 632
Book Description
Packed with hundreds of detailed illustrations! THE DEFINITIVE GUIDE TO CAM TECHNOLOGY! The transformation of a simple motion, such as rotation, into linear or other motion is accomplished by means of a cam -- two moving elements mounted on a fixed frame. Cam devices are versatile -- almost any specified motion can be obtained. If you work with industrial applications where precision is essential, the "Cam Design Handbook" is a key resource you'll need handy at all times. You'll find thorough, detailed coverage of cams in industrial machinery, automotive optimization, and gadgets and inventions. Written with tremendous practical insight by engineering experts, the "Cam Design Handbook" gathers the information you need to understand cam manufacture and design. Comprehensive in scope and authoritative in nature, the book delivers a firm grasp of: * The advantages of cams compared to other motion devices * Computer-aided design and manufacturing techniques * Numerical controls for manufacturing * Cam size and profile determination * Dynamics of high-speed systems Get comprehensive coverage of: * Basic curves * Profile geometry * Stresses and accuracy * Camwear life predictions * Cam system dynamics * And more!

The Complete Handbook of Sand Casting
Author: C. W. Ammen
Publisher: McGraw Hill Professional
ISBN: 9780830610433
Category : Crafts & Hobbies
Languages : en
Pages : 242
Book Description
Describes the sand foundry, the characteristics of molding sand, the types of mold and pattern making equipment, and the various sand casting procedures for forming metals

Mastering SolidWorks (2-download)
Author: Ibrahim Zeid
Publisher: Peachpit Press
ISBN: 0133886085
Category : Computers
Languages : en
Pages : 552
Book Description
Mastering SolidWorks: The Design Approach, Second Edition is entirely updated for SolidWorks 2014 and presents SolidWorks as a design system rather than a software program, using design, modeling, and drafting concepts as the building blocks, instead of focusing on menus and commands. It describes design approaches, methodologies, and techniques to help CAD designers/engineers and draftspersons achieve their engineering tasks in the fastest, easiest, and most effective way. It develops command sequences to achieve CAD and modeling tasks, providing SolidWorks syntax and details. Starting with a CAD task to accomplish, the book then goes about how to accomplish it, motivating students to learn more than simply going through layers of menus and commands. Intended for design courses, the book uses a minimal amount of mathematical concepts, covering basic math in Chapter 8 (Curves), Chapter 9 (Surfaces), and Chapter 13 (Analysis Tools).
